The paper is centered in the risk assessment for adults and children exposed to an abandoned mine “Yaro mine”in Korea, via soil inhalation, ingestion, groundwater intake and crop ingestion, contaminated with As, Cd, Cu, Pb and Zn taking in account carcinogenic and non-carcinogenic effects. In general, the manuscript is well written and the results and discussion are clear. The manuscript is suitable for its publication after minor changes.
Major corrections
In table 5 and 7, they are showing a column and a row labeled “total” as a result of adding all the individual risks results in horizontal (adding all the results independent of the element) and in vertical (adding all the results for a particular element). I understand their meaning in table 5, since you can assess carcinogenic risk taking in account all the routes of exposure for an element or all the probabilities independently of the element since the only effect is cancer. However, in table 7 the column labeled “total” has no sense, since you cannot asses the sum of the individual risk of the all the elements, due that the non-carcinogenic effects are particular for each element in a particular concentration. I suggest to remove this column unless you have a good explanation for use it in the manuscript.
